Bonfire Hostel Osaka, Osaka
Overview
Situated about a 10-minute stroll from Nishi-Tanabe subway station, Bonfire Hostel Osaka features a shared lounge and barbecue grills. The hostel lies in the Sumiyoshi Ward district of Osaka, and the nearest bus stop, Harimacho 1 chome, is just 750 feet away.
Location
Kyozen-ji Temple is 1.7 miles from the Osaka hostel, while Sumiyoshi Taisha Shrine is approximately a 25-minute walk away. You can visit sacred sites such as Shitenno-ji Temple Homotsukan, found 2.4 miles from the Osaka property.
This hostel is also located around a 10-minute drive from Nagai Botanical Garden.
The closest airport is Itami, located 19 miles from Bonfire Hostel Osaka.
Eat & Drink
For dinner, guests have the option of dining at Shin Shin Sha, located only a few steps from the Osaka accommodation, or at Santen Abeno Mandai, situated merely 500 feet away. Guests who prefer self-catering will enjoy a microwave, a fridge, and a kettle in shared a shared kitchen.
